Job Description

Hannah's Gift ABA is hiring compassionate and dependable team members to provide one-on-one ABA therapy to children with autism throughout the Carbondale, Colorado area. We are currently offering part-time afternoon opportunities only . This position is ideal for candidates looking for a consistent afternoon caseload while collaborating with experienced BCBAs and a supportive clinical team.
Pay:
$24-$32 per hour, based on experience
Location:
Carbondale, Colorado 81623
Schedule:
Part-time afternoon opportunities only What You'll Do Provide individualized ABA therapy under the supervision of a BCBA Implement treatment plans and collect accurate session data Collaborate with experienced BCBAs and other clinical team members Communicate professionally with families, supervisors, and fellow RBTs Help create a positive and supportive experience for each client Depending on experience, assist with mentoring and training newer RBTs and BTs What We Offer Competitive hourly pay of $24-$32 Consistent part-time afternoon opportunities Opportunities for professional growth and increased responsibility Collaboration with multiple BCBAs and a supportive clinical team Opportunities for experienced team members to assist with training newer RBTs and BTs Ongoing clinical support and guidance Meaningful work helping children and families reach important goals Qualifications A current or previously held RBT certification, experience working as a Behavior Technician, or active progress toward obtaining RBT certification is required Previous experience providing ABA services is strongly preferred Reliable transportation and the ability to work in the Carbondale area Availability during afternoon hours Dependable, professional, patient, and collaborative Comfortable working closely with children, families, BCBAs, and other clinical team members Join Hannah's Gift ABA and become part of a growing team that values collaboration, professional development, and high-quality care.
